- // ===================================================================
- // Class: DigitalFilterIntegratorAnderson
- /**
- \brief Reimplimentation of Walt Anderson's digital filtering
- algorithms which are public domain.
- \details Walt Anderson wrote several routines for digital filtering
- that reused a lot of boilerplate code. The original fortran
- codes are available at:
- ftp://ftpext.usgs.gov/pub/cr/co/denver/musette/pub/anderson/
- This is an abstract class. Concrete classes must define the
- a function to make arguments.
- Template specilizations are found in the implimentation file
- digitalfilterintegrator.cpp. This was necessary to support
- the design paradigm of Lemma.
- */

- /** Sets the number of desired convolutions. From Anderson, where
- this value is called NB:
- NUMBER OF LAGGED CONVOLUTIONS DESIRED (NB.GE.1). USE
- NB=1 IF B=BMIN=BMAX (I.E.,NO LAGGING DESIRED). USE
- NB>1 IF B IS LAGGED IN (BMIN,BMAX), WHERE
- BMIN=BMAX*DEXP(-.1D0*(NB-1)) DOES NOT UNDERFLOW THE DEXP
- RANGE. THE B-LAGGED SPACING IS .1D0 IN LOG-SPACE. FOR
- CONVENIENCE IN SPLINE INTERPOLATION LATER, EACH B IN
- (BMIN,BMAX) IS RETURNED IN ARRAY ARG(I),I=1,NB, WHERE
- ARG(I+1)/ARG(I)=DEXP(.1D0) FOR ALL I. IF BMAX>BMIN>0 IS
- GIVEN, THEN AN EFFECTIVE VALUE OF NB IS DETERMINED AS
- NB=DINT(10.*DLOG(BMAX/BMIN))+I, WHERE I>1 IS RECOMMENDED,
- PARTICULARLY IF USING SUBSEQUENT SPLINE INTERPOLATION FOR
- A DIFFERENT B-SPACING THAN USED IN THE DIGITAL FILTER. IF
- SPLINE INTERPOLATION IS TO BE USED LATER, IT IS GENERALLY
- BEST TO USE DLOG(ARG(I)) INSTEAD OF ARG(I) -VS- DANS(I),
- FOR I=1,NB.
- */
- void SetNumConv(const int& i);
-
- /** Evaluates related integrals */
- void ComputeRelated(const Real& rho,
- IntegrationKernel<Scalar>* Kernel);
-
- /** Evaluates the integral
- @param[in]tol REQUESTED TRUNCATION TOLERANCE AT BOTH FILTER TAILS
- FOR ADAPTIVE CONVOLUTION FOR ALL NB TRANSFORMS. THE
- TRUNCATION CRITERION IS ESTABLISHED DURING CONVOLUTION IN
- A FIXED ABSCISSA RANGE (USING WEIGHTS 426-461) OF THE
- COSINE FILTER AS THE MAXIMUM ABSOLUTE CONVOLVED PRODUCT
- TIMES TOL. THE CONVOLUTION SUMMATION IS TERMINATED
- ON EITHER SIDE OF THE FIXED RANGE WHENEVER THE ABSOLUTE
- PRODUCT .LE. THE TRUNCATION CRITERION. IN GENERAL, A
- DECREASING TOLERANCE WILL PRODUCE HIGHER ACCURACY SINCE
- MORE FILTER WEIGHTS ARE USED (UNLESS EXPONENT UNDERFLOW
- OCCURS IN THE TRANSFORM INPUT FUNCTION EVALUATION).
- ONE MAY SET TOL=0.D0 TO OBTAIN MAXIMUM ACCURACY FOR ALL
- NB DOUBLE-PRECISION COSINE TRANSFORMS IN DANS(NB).
- HOWEVER, THE ACTUAL RELATIVE ERRORS CANNOT BE EXPECTED TO
- BE SMALLER THAN ABOUT .1D-12 REGARDLESS OF THE TOLERANCE
- VALUE USED, SINCE DOUBLE-PRECISION FILTER WEIGHTS AND A
- DOUBLE-PRECISION FUNCTION ARE USED. IN ANY EVENT,
- ONE SHOULD ALWAYS CHOOSE TOL<<DESIRED RELATIVE ERROR.
- ** ACCURACY WARNING ** SOME HIGHLY OSCILLATORY FUNCTIONS
- FUN(G) AND (OR) LIMITING CASES OF B NEAR MACHINE-ZERO
- (OR INFINITY) SHOULD BE AVOIDED, OTHERWISE UNSATISFACTORY
- RESULTS (E.G., RELATIVE & ABSOLUTE ERRORS>>TOL) MAY OCCUR.
- @param[in] ntol NUMBER OF CONSECUTIVE TIMES THE TRUNCATION CRITERION (TOL)
- IS TO BE MET AT EITHER FILTER TAIL BEFORE FILTER
- TRUNCATION OCCURS. NTOL=1 SHOULD BE USED FOR INPUT
- FUNCTIONS THAT DO NOT HAVE MANY ZEROS IN (0,INFINITY). FOR
- OSCILLATORY FUNCTIONS WITH MANY ZEROS, NTOL>1 MAY BE USED
- TO INSURE A PREMATURE CUTOFF DOES NOT OCCUR FOR TRUNCATION
- (SEE USE OF ITOL,NTOL,TOL IN THE CODE BELOW).
- @param[in] rho integration argument argument
- */
- void Compute(const Real& rho, const int& ntol, const Real& tol);
